01 /Properties
Molecular weight174.19
Linear formulaHO2C(CH2)4CO2C2H5
Assay97%
Boiling point180 °C/18 mmHg(lit.)
Density0.98 g/mL at 25 °C(lit.)
Refractive indexn20/D 1.439(lit.)
SolubilityH2O: soluble50 mg/mL, clear, colorless
Melting point28-29 °C(lit.)
02 /Safety & handling
Protective equipmentEyeshields, Gloves, type N95 (US), type P1 (EN143) respirator filter
Flash point113 °C / 235.4 °F
Water hazard class (WGK, DE)3
